Shrimp Oreganata

This is an easy and delicious shrimp dish bursting with flavor!
Course Main Course
Cuisine Italian

Ingredients

  • 2 dozen Large Shrimp

Pan Sauce

  • 3 tbsp Extra Virgin Olive Oil
  • 1 tbsp Unsalted Butter
  • 2 cloves Garlic, Minced
  • 1 tbsp Capers
  • 1 filet Anchovy
  • 1/4 cup White Wine

Breadcrumb Topping

  • 3 tbsp Panko Breadcrumbs
  • 2 tbsp Parsley
  • 1 tsp Dried Oregano
  • 1/4 tsp Black Pepper
  • Pinch of Salt
  • 3 tbsp Extra Virgin Olive Oil

Instructions

  • Peel and devein the shrimp, leaving the tail on. Pat Dry.
  • Into a very hot pan, add extra virgin olive oil and add the shrimp, season with salt, sear on both sides and remove from the pan.

Breadcrumb Topping

  • Mix panko breadcrumbs, parsley, oregano, salt and pepper. Drizzle in extra virgin olive oil and mix well.

Pan Sauce

  • Into the same pan, add 3 tbsp extra virgin olive oil, 1 tbsp butter, garlic, capers, anchovy filet. Heat until the garlic becomes fragrant. Deglaze with white wine and scrape the bits from the bottom of the pan. Cook for a few mins to cook out the alcohol.
  • Arrange the Shrimp in a baking dish. Pour the sauce over the Shrimp. Top with breadcrumbs. Drizzle with more Extra Virgin Olive Oil and place under the broiler for a few mins to toast the breadcrumbs.
